投稿日 | : 2006/01/21(Sat) 21:38 |
投稿者 | : も |
Eメール | : |
URL | : |
タイトル | : Re: 無理っぽいのかな・・・ |
無理なので、TextBoxではなくRichTextBoxやWebBrowserコントロールにしてみては?
※RichTextの方は探せば見つかると思います。
WebBrowserの方は正しいかどうかは分からない、
怪しいサンプルコードを載せておきます(Σ
Option Explicit
'1 メニュー:[プロジェクト]-[コンポーネント]-[Microsoft Internet Controls]をチェック
'2 Form1にWebBrowserコントロールをフォームいっぱいに貼り付ける
'3 実行
Private Sub Form_Load()
With WebBrowser1
.Navigate "about:blank"
Do While .Busy
Debug.Print .Busy
DoEvents
Loop
Do
If .ReadyState = READYSTATE_COMPLETE Then Exit Do
DoEvents
Loop
With .Document.All
Debug.Print .length
Debug.Print TypeName(.Item(0)) 'HTMLHtmlElement?
Debug.Print TypeName(.Item(1)) 'HTMLHeadElement?
Debug.Print TypeName(.Item(2)) 'HTMLTitleElement?
Debug.Print TypeName(.Item(3)) 'HTMLBodyElement?
'BodyにHTMLを設定してみる
.Item(3).innerhtml = "<html>" & _
"<body><font color=#ff5050>P1:ちゅーっす</font></br><font
color=#5050ff>P2:こんにちわー</font></body>" & _
"</html>"
End With
End With
End Sub